US President Donald Trump criticised Ukrainian President Volodymyr Zelensky on Tuesday, blaming him for the Russian invasion of Ukraine and echoing Moscow’s demand for elections. Trump also expressed confidence that US-Russia talks would lead to a deal to end the war and hinted at a possible meeting with Russian President Vladimir Putin before the end of the month.
